Is it permissible for a company with a halal business to borrow from individuals without interest for one year, while committing to distribute a portion of its annual profits upon repayment of the debt, and in case of loss, to repay the full amount without increase or decrease? Is it permissible for the company to disclose the expected profits before borrowing?

This transaction is impermissible because it is a loan with interest. Its rectification would be to make the sums a real loan without interest or profit for the lenders, or by having the financiers enter as true partners with a share of the profit and bearing losses proportionate to their capital. There is no harm in stating the expected profits to the partners to give them an initial idea about the partnership, but it is not permissible to fix profits and commit to them based on those expectations.
